概括
一种通过微针注射输送的新型聚乙烯糖醇 (PEG) 植入物显示,它有望在青光眼治疗中长期降低眼内压力 (IOP). 在临床前研究中,这种最少的侵入性方法旨在在没有不良组织反应的情况下持续控制IOP.

背景情况:
- 玻璃眼是全球不可逆转失明的主要原因.
- 眼内压升高 (IOP) 是青光眼的主要可改变的风险因素.
- 目前用于降低内膜垂的治疗方法通常需要侵入性手术或缺乏长期疗效.
研究的目的:
- 开发和评估一种新型的,最小入侵的上腔间隔器植入物,用于持续降低内膜压力.
- 设计一个微针输送系统,以准确和安全地植入上状器件.
- 在ex vivo和in vivo模型中评估植入物的可行性,安全性和初步疗效.
主要方法:
- 制造一个单质的,光交联聚乙烯糖醇 (PEG) 植入物,优化用于超体空间.
- 开发一个定制的微针注射器,用于控制植入物的输送.
- 植入物放置精度和体积控制的ex vivo评估.
- 在子体内进行试点体内研究,以评估组织反应,毒性和异物反应.
主要成果:
- 微针注射器系统在ex vivo模型中证明了对植入物输送的精确控制,成功率为89.5%.
- 活体外研究证实了植入物准确的放置和体积保留在上空间.
- 在子体内进行的试点体内研究没有显示出异物反应,局部毒性或植入后不良组织反应的证据.
结论:
- 开发的PEG超状间隔器植入物和微针输送系统代表了一种有前途的,最少侵入性的方法,用于可能的长期IGP治疗青光眼.
- 该植入物在子模型中显示出良好的生物相容性和安全性.
- 需要进一步的临床前研究来证实长期稳定性和持续的内血压降低效应.

In open-angle glaucoma, the iridocorneal angle remains open, but the trabecular meshwork becomes stiff, slowing down the outflow of aqueous humor. This causes a buildup of aqueous humor in the anterior chamber, leading to a sudden increase in intraocular pressure. The treatment for open-angle glaucoma focuses on reducing the elevated intraocular pressure by either decreasing the secretion of aqueous humor or increasing its outflow.

Angle-closure glaucoma, or closed-angle glaucoma, is an eye condition where the iris bulges out and blocks the iridocorneal angle, resulting in a buildup of aqueous humor and increased intraocular pressure. Immediate medical attention is necessary due to the sudden onset of symptoms. The treatment for angle-closure glaucoma includes short-term and long-term approaches. Glaucoma is an eye condition characterized by increased intraocular pressure that damages the retina and optic nerve, leading to irreversible blindness if left untreated. The human eye has various components, including the cornea, iris, pupil, lens, and optic nerve. Aqueous humor is secreted by the epithelium of the ciliary body in the posterior chamber and flows through the trabecular meshwork and canal of Schlemm, maintaining normal intraocular pressure. The most basic experimental design involves two groups: the experimental group and the control group. The two groups are designed to be the same except for one difference— experimental manipulation. The experimental group gets the experimental manipulation—that is, the treatment or variable being tested—and the control group does not.
